Cabbage, savoy, cooked, boiled, drained, without salt

USDA FoodData Central · SR Legacy · FDC ID 170389 · serving: 1 cup, shredded (145 g)

NutrientPer 100 gPer serving (1 cup, shredded)
Calories2435
Protein1.8 g2.6 g
Total fat0.1 g0.1 g
Saturated fat0.0 g0.0 g
Trans fat0.0 mg0.0 mg
Cholesterol0 mg0 mg
Total carbohydrate5.4 g7.8 g
Dietary fiber2.8 g4.1 g
Sodium24 mg35 mg
Potassium184 mg267 mg
Calcium30 mg44 mg
Iron0.4 mg0.6 mg
Magnesium24 mg35 mg
Zinc0.2 mg0.3 mg
Vitamin C17.0 mg24.6 mg
Vitamin A (RAE)44 µg64 µg
Vitamin D0 µg0 µg
